Hello BP members!! Just wanted to start this forum for new and seasoned multi-family investors. Base on your experience, what value adds do you look for when evaluating a multi-family property?

For example (try  not to repeat the items listed below):

- Laundry room or add washer/dryer in each unit

- New roof

- Individually meter each unit electric/water

- Add small park

- Update curb appeal to include paint.

- Add small workout gym to leasing office

- Update pool area with pavers and outdoor furniture

    Some of the Items you mentioned are good way to add value, but are not key factors.

    Main key factors i can think of right now are:

    1. Clean up the property.

    2. Change the tenant base.

    3. Increase rents - this is probably the easiest and #1 factor. if you fined an under rented property and have the opportunity to increase rent you are on winner.
